[Python-es] Buscar reiterativamente un patrón

Juande Manjon juande en jdmanjon.net
Vie Oct 12 04:56:37 CEST 2012


Tienes un ejemplo de la cadena de entrada y lo que esperas obtenter?

-Juande

El 2012-10-11 21:30, alito s escribió:
> Hola a tod en s:
> Estoy tratando de buscar un patrón (guión) repetidas veces en una
> línea para posteriormente restar lo que hay antes del guión y después
> del guión. Lo consigo, el punto es que hay varios guiones en la línea
> pero solo me cuenta el primero, así que solo me resta lo que hay 
> antes
> y después del primer guión.
>  Les dejo mi código para ver si ustedes me pueden ayudar.
>
> Código:
>
>         mysearch = inp.readlines()
>         for line in mysearch:
>             y = re.search (r"(d+(?=[-]))", line)
>             z = re.search (r"((?<=[-])d+)", line)
>             
>             if y:
>                 yz = int(z.group()) - int(y.group())
>                 print yz
>
> Gracias.
>
> _______________________________________________
> Python-es mailing list
> Python-es en python.org
> http://mail.python.org/mailman/listinfo/python-es
> FAQ: http://python-es-faq.wikidot.com/



Más información sobre la lista de distribución Python-es